The thermal stage consisted of a copper shroud with a coil of copper pipe soldered to its exterior wall. By pumping liquid nitrogen through the coil, the shroud could was cooled to around -200C.
To perform hot tests, ceramic heaters were installed inside the shroud to heat the unit under test.
The interior of the vacuum chamber was instrumented with a set of digital temperature sensors, to monitor the chamber during operation.
The cage protected the sensors and harness from snagging while the the thermal stage was being inserted / removed.
